This patch series is a provides PM runtime support for the LCDC MERAM. The runtime_pm_get/put calls are made at the same time as the LCDC calls, so that the LCDC MERAM is enabled with the first LCDC device and disabled with the last LCDC device. The first 4 patches will apply to rmobile-latest or common/fbdev-meram as-is, but the final patch needs to have the "PM / Domains: Support for generic I/O PM domains" patch series. Only the first 2 patches of the series have been updated from v3 sent on 2011/06/22 Changes from V3 * Remove the MERAM callbacks used to runtime_get/runtime_put the device from the LCDC driver.
